The ink lines that would shape young, self-produced, singer/songwriter Hayden Calnin and his budding musical career were
drawn in his teen years after his father gave him a guitar at age 14. He hasn’t gone a day since without playing it.
Dabbling in bands through his teen years led him to add drums and piano to his repertoire, until at the age of 17 he finally
decided to give singing a go. In his early 20s a degree in film, with a major in sound design became Hayden’s entry point into
the world of music production. From here on it was only natural that Hayden would begin recording his own songs at home.
With a varied list of musical influences, including artists such as Low, The Swell Season and DeYarmond Edison and genres
ranging from 1930s rock ‘n’ roll to electronica, Hayden’s music manifests itself as honest, storytelling folk with a progressive
edge. Heartfelt vocals showcase a range that walks a steady pace from sweet, tip toeing falsettos to warm and husky lower
ranges that belt out raw, gut wrenching lyrics. His vocals dance sincerely over self-produced, folk/electro soundscapes that
feel almost other worldly. « hide |
